    easy peasy:

    use a NBA action 94 cart.
    get a 27c160 eprom chip.
    apply the region free/save conversion patch.
    burn the rom to the chip with the swap byte function.
    direct replacement on the solder.

    DONE.

    the BS zelda games are an odd beast, afaik, only one of them will work on real hardware, and it requires you to have patched the game in a specific way.

    but, on to your question, open snes9x, and in the menu bar, one of the options will be "rom information" or something like that, and it'll tell you what kind of donor board you'll need. from there, pick another rom, preferably one of a cheap game, and then do the same until you find one that matches in the aspects of HiRom or LoRom, FastRom or SlowRom, and the SRAM size.
